In recent years, the concept of blended fuel (混合燃料) has gained significant attention in the energy sector. As the world grapples with the challenges of climate change and the depletion of fossil fuels, the search for sustainable and efficient energy sources has become more critical than ever. Blended fuel refers to a mixture of different types of fuels that are combined to enhance performance, reduce emissions, and promote sustainability. This innovative approach not only helps in maximizing energy output but also minimizes the environmental impact associated with traditional fuels.One of the most common forms of blended fuel is the combination of biodiesel and petroleum diesel. Biodiesel is derived from renewable resources such as vegetable oils or animal fats, making it a cleaner alternative to conventional diesel. When blended with petroleum diesel, it can significantly reduce harmful emissions such as carbon monoxide and particulate matter. This is particularly important in urban areas where air quality is a major concern. By using blended fuel, cities can improve air quality while still meeting the energy demands of their populations.Moreover, the use of blended fuel can lead to better engine performance. Many modern engines are designed to operate efficiently on a variety of fuel types. By utilizing a blend of fuels, manufacturers can optimize engine performance and increase fuel efficiency. This not only benefits consumers by reducing fuel costs but also contributes to a decrease in greenhouse gas emissions. As more people become aware of the environmental implications of their fuel choices, the demand for blended fuel is likely to grow.In addition to biodiesel blends, there are other forms of blended fuel that have emerged in recent years. For example, ethanol is often blended with gasoline to create a more environmentally friendly fuel option. Ethanol is produced from plant materials, making it a renewable resource. By incorporating ethanol into gasoline, we can reduce our reliance on fossil fuels and lower our carbon footprint. This is particularly important as countries strive to meet international climate agreements and reduce their overall greenhouse gas emissions.The transition to blended fuel is not without its challenges. One of the primary concerns is the availability of feedstocks for producing biofuels. As demand for blended fuel increases, it is crucial to ensure that the production of these fuels does not compete with food production or lead to deforestation. Sustainable sourcing of raw materials is essential to ensure that the benefits of blended fuel are realized without causing harm to the environment or food security.Another challenge is the infrastructure required to support the widespread use of blended fuel. Many existing fuel distribution systems are not equipped to handle the unique properties of blended fuels. Upgrading infrastructure will require investment and collaboration between governments, private companies, and consumers. However, the long-term benefits of transitioning to blended fuel far outweigh the initial hurdles.In conclusion, the adoption of blended fuel (混合燃料) represents a promising step towards a more sustainable energy future. By combining different fuel types, we can enhance performance, reduce emissions, and promote the use of renewable resources. While challenges remain, the potential benefits of blended fuel make it an essential component of our efforts to combat climate change and build a cleaner, healthier planet for future generations.
